Optional Pre-Orientation Activities
There are two optional activities that take place during the week before Orientation, which will enable you to get to know your classmates better and learn more about Yale School of Medicine.
- Participants who will be living in Harkness may move into their rooms as early as Tuesday, August 18.
- Both activities will begin with a Welcome BBQ at Harkness Hall on Thursday, August 20 at 5 o'clock.
MOOT (Medical Outdoor Orientation Trip)
MOOT (Medical Outdoor Orientation Trip)
MOOT is an old tradition at Yale. Led by experienced 2nd year medical students, MOOT brings new students out on the Appalachian Trail for a few days of bonding and orientation before classes begin.
MOOT is designed for all levels of experience. Those who have never understood the concept of sleeping on the ground, as well as skilled mountaineers, will find the trip rewarding and fun. Transportation and food will be provided, and equipment rentals are available.
S.A.Y. (Service at Yale)
S.A.Y. New Haven is a newer program, begun in 2003. S.A.Y. introduces incoming medical students to community service opportunities, while also providing a chance to discover the attractions of New Haven and opportunities to connect with classmates before medical school begins. Since S.A.Y. activities are local, participants live in their Harkness dorm room or wherever they have decided to live during the first semester.
